Why Aluminum Over Other Materials?

You might be asking yourself, why does aluminum get all this attention? Besides its lightweight nature, which is key for transportation and storage, aluminum also offers excellent resistance to corrosion—meaning it’s less likely to react with what’s inside. Ever had a drink from a rusted container? Yeah, not ideal! By sticking with aluminum, companies can sidestep these issues entirely.

Let’s look at the competition: materials like steel or copper, while strong, come with their own set of drawbacks—weight, price, or chemical reactions with certain substances. The Inspection Process: What Happens Behind Closed Doors

Alright, let’s get a bit technical here! The actual inspection process for aluminum containers is systematic and involves several key factors. First off, inspectors examine the surface integrity for any imperfections—dents, scratches, or any signs of wear that could jeopardize its performance. They check the seams and closures to ensure they’re airtight, protecting all those glorious flavors inside.

Looking Ahead: The Future of Aluminum

So, what’s next for aluminum in the industry? As sustainability becomes a hot topic, the recycling potential of aluminum cannot be overlooked. Aluminum containers can be recycled infinitely without losing quality—an eco-friendly standout that adds to its appeal.
